About Khemada Village
Khemada is a village in Malkharoda tehsil in district of Janjgir Champa, Chhattisgarh, India. As per the data provided by Census of India in 2011, total population of Khemada was 1,257 which includes 640 males and 617 females. Khemada covers 296.9 ha area. Pincode of Khemada is 495691.
